Malvaviscus drummondii is a close relative of Hibiscus. The name Dwarf Turk's Cap refers only to the flowers and leaves; it actually grows naturally into a very large bush, more than 6 feet tall and wide, but can be shaped to any size by pruning. It blooms year-round, with a beautiful contrast between bright red flowers and dark green foliage. The flowers are upright, and about 1.5" long. It is quite different from the hanging Turk's cap, Malvaviscus penduliflorus, which has larger, pendent flowers that bloom mostly in winter and spring, and much larger, lighter green leaves. It blooms well in full sun or half shade, with any soil or amount of water. It is a tropical species, winter hardy in zones 9-11, and root hardy in zone 8.
